What Is ETL?

ETL (extract, transform, and load) is the process in which the data is extracted from any data sources and transformed into a proper format for storing and future reference purposes. The data is loaded into a database or data warehouse.

What Is SAP ETL?

SAP ETL tools are employed to route data to and from the SAP systems. These tools help to integrate various systems with each other. They can transform different data formats and clean the data by running some checks; for example, by checking if a name value is set. ETL tools can keep the rules on extracting and transforming data outside of an application.

Depending on the data warehousing strategy, you can extract the data from the source and load it into the SAP NetWeaver BW system or directly access the data in the source without storing it physically in the enterprise data warehouse. The data is integrated virtually into the enterprise data warehouse. Sources for the warehouse can be operational, relational datasets, files, or older systems. Transformations enable you to run a technical cleanup and to consolidate the data.

ETL processes to the initial layer in SAP BW as well as direct access to data are possible using various interfaces, depending on the origin and format of the data. SAP BW allows integration of SAP data and non-SAP data.
